August 22, 2009
Ia Drang
Since the BT game is so close to this event, anyone playing the BT game can play the IA DRANG game for a $5.00 field fee. Some of the pipes on Omaha will be gone next time you visit Battlefront. We will be using them back by the American LZ as spider holes and tunnels for the NVA Tunnel Rats. If you are an American or a VC, there will be booby traps set up explode when you hit the trip wire. They will be used to defend the Lost Platoon, the American LZ's, the VC spider holes and VC tunnels. Each team will also be issued a few to place....somewhere.
Artillery for the Lost Platoon will again be smoke grenades, but will be more accurate because they can be set off by pulling a string from inside the defensive perimeter. We'll use the ambulance to both Medivac wounded and return reinforcements to LZ X-Ray,(less walking-faster respawn) Green Berets will be available to counter NVA Sappers and maybe rescue the lost platoon, NVA can attack multiple objectives, American recon can try to capture NVA General Huu, VC will have "tunnels" they can use to pop up very close to American lines, at some point the lost platoon may try to fight there way out of the encirclement, etc.
In this expanded version, Americans will also be hiking across country in an attempt to reach LZ-Alpha...and the NVA will be in position to ambush them...unless General Huu is captured and forced to blab. This will be a GREAT battle! Oh yeah...when you pre-reg you can choose to join: US Army, Green Beret, Lost Platoon, NVA, NVA Sapper, NVA Tunnel Rat.

Here are some new details from Dave:

Quote:
The IA DRANG Order of Battle details for the entire day will be up tonight. Because of the movie "We Were Soldiers" a lot is known about what happened at LZ X-Ray. Here are some of the details for the second phase of our event concerning November 17, 1965 and LZ Albany.
1. Americans will leave LZ X-Ray in two columns on a Search and Destroy mission heading to LZ Albany. At least 10 NVA flag positions will block their way and must be found and destroyed. 2. Green Berets, with information on the possible location of the NVA General, will go in one direction searching for him. Lt. Col. Hal Moore will lead the second group in another direction towards LZ Albany. 3. NVA General will be heavily defended by ALL NVA Sappers and Tunnel Rats, booby traps, RPGs, trip mines, etc. If the Green Berets can find and capture him in 30 minutes, they will receive information on the location of ALL NVA flag positions between them and LZ Albany. 4. If not captured, the NVA General will escape and head for LZ Albany, and the Americans will be compelled to find the NVA positions. Hence Search and Destroy. 5. NVA will know the positions of their flags. When a flag falls or when an NVA is hit in combat, he will fall back to any remaining flag position and prepare to defend it. 6. After the NVA General is either captured or escapes, the Green Berets and Hal Moore can link up or operate as two independent forces attempting to capture the NVA flag positions. 7. Final battle will be to secure LZ Albany. Americans will have about 3 hours to accomplish the mission.....more details to follow.
